Key Components of Window Safety

Kid Safety

  • Window Guards and Stops: Install window guards to avoid windows from opening more than a few inches. Window stops can also be utilized to restrict the opening width.
  • Guidance: Always monitor children near windows, specifically in upper-story spaces.
  • Furniture Placement: Avoid placing furnishings or climbable things near windows to avoid children from reaching them.

Security Measures

  • Locks and Latches: Ensure all windows have functioning locks and latches. Consider upgrading to high-security locks for included protection.
  • Window Sensors: Install window sensing units as part of a home security system to spot unauthorized openings.
  • Security Film: Apply security film to window panes to make them more resistant to damage.

Maintenance and Inspection

  • Routine Inspections: Conduct routine examinations to look for indications of wear and tear, such as split glass, loose frames, or harmed seals.
  • Cleaning up and Lubrication: Clean windows and oil moving parts to make sure smooth operation.
  • Professional Maintenance: Consider working with a professional for yearly upkeep to deal with any problems that may have been ignored.

Energy Efficiency

  • Weatherstripping: Apply weatherstripping to seal spaces around window frames, decreasing drafts and energy loss.
  • Double or Triple Glazing: Upgrade to double or triple-glazed windows for much better insulation.
  • Low-E Coatings: Use low-emissivity (Low-E) finishes to reflect heat and decrease energy consumption.

Emergency Preparedness

  • Escape Routes: Ensure that windows can be quickly opened in case of an emergency, such as a fire.
  • Fire Safety: Install smoke detectors and fire extinguishers near windows and other essential locations of the home.
  • Emergency situation Ladders: Keep emergency situation escape ladders accessible in upper-story rooms.
